Nothing fancy but creme fraiche is stupid pricey. No way I'm paying $128'ish/gallon...

I bought a pint of heavy cream, $5.49, and after warming it up stirred in a huge blob of yogurt and wrapped it in a towel overnight on the counter. You can kind of see where the spoon went in, nice and thick.
